Waste Reduction Policy Associate

Organization
California Product Stewardship Council
Job Description

Summary: Under close or general supervision, develops, creates, and coordinates production of communications materials. Plans and coordinates activities of designated projects to ensure that goals or objectives of projects are accomplished within prescribed time frame, funding parameters, and at our high-quality standards. Provides assistance to the Director level and above, including board activities, publications, volunteerism, special projects, and events planning, to create and maintain favorable public image for the non-profit organization by performing the following duties.
